How much does it cost to rent a home in Ridgeley?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Ridgeley 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,003 | $615 | $2,150 |
Ridgeley 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,444 | $512 | $2,225 |
Ridgeley 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,314 | $1,100 | $2,850 |
Ridgeley 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,450 | $3,450 | $3,450 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Ridgeley
What type of rentals are currently available in Ridgeley?
There are currently 47 Apartments for Rent in Ridgeley, WV with pricing that ranges from $850 to $1,200. There are also 39 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Ridgeley ranging from $512 to $3,450.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Ridgeley?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Ridgeley ranges from $512 to $3,450 with an average monthly rent of $2,006.
